Hi, I've just found this forum and wanted to reply to your thread as I too have a female mini schnauzer who is currently in hospital with her second bout of HGE within 3 months. She is 6 years old and always had a very strong stomach up until February this year when she got it the first time. I would be interested to know more about any symptoms your dogs display before going downhill so I can be more prepared in future. Our vet has said they can't pinpoint a cause but the most likely culprit is bird (especially pigeon) faeces which can be ingested through water such as puddles as well as directly.

My female mini schnauzer has also suffered with two bouts of this. She's three years old. She is generally very healthy but quite nervous, something that the vet said might contribute to her HGE.
Now, whenever she is sick of has the first signs of diarrhoea, we immediately put her on a diet of small portions of chicken and starchy rice with water. We keep her on this diet until she stabilises. This has worked for over a year and we haven't had any other bouts. We also feed her on Vitalin dried dog food for sensitive stomachs.
